At last!…
Oscar Night is over!
(Those Green Chariots and all!)
Where Huge Egos flash 'n' glitter,
And Pretenders have a ball.
"Color Envy" there's in fashion…
Self-Absorption?…..Center Stage!
Chasing Fame's the main attraction…
It's The Wisdom of The Age.
Narcissism finds its venue
In this Pompous Circumstance;
Watch the Blue-Green Silver Screeners
Chasing Gold through Song and Dance.
Yes, we see the "Look-at-Me!" crowd,
Make-Believe's well-painted best,
Utter deeply held convictions…
("Note my fine uplifted breast!")
Follow them to darkened chambers…
Sacred Temples at The Mall.
Pop-Corn Priests of High Delusion
Underscoring mankind's Fall.
*****
Ahhh…The Caravans of Tema*
Travel through this wilderness…
Dashing proud Oasis Seekers,
And Pied-Pipers of The West.
*********
* "The caravans of Tema look for
water,
The travelling merchants of Sheba
look in hope.
They are distressed because they had
been confident;
They arrive there, only to be disappointed.
Now you too have proved to be no help…"
(Job: 6:19)
[The Hebrew the word 'tema' infers a position of power and strength. In this verse above, Job is addressing his friend, Eliphaz, a name that in the Hebrew means "The God of Gold".]
